International Mall
Local business
Tampa
United States
Website: http://www.shopinternationalplaza.com/
Schreiben Sie einen Kommentar
comments powered by DisqusWeiteres im Umkreis
No places found.
Local business
Website: http://www.shopinternationalplaza.com/
No places found.